Skip to content

Red Mill Propaganda

  • Home
  • Home Landing
Red Mill Propaganda

Paper Lions

Music

Illscarlet and Paper Lions

ByPropaganda July 9, 2008December 27, 2016

9:00pm – 11:30pm July 15th Habitat

Read MoreContinue

© 2021 Red Mill Propaganda - WordPress Theme by Kadence WP

  • Home
  • Home Landing